Business Development Associate Jobs in Arizona: Frequently Asked Questions

Which companies in Arizona sponsor visas for business development associates?

Technology and financial services companies in the Phoenix metro are the most consistent sponsors. Employers like GoDaddy, Axon, Vanguard, and Honeywell have filed Labor Condition Applications for business development roles in Arizona. Large enterprise software and SaaS companies with Arizona offices also sponsor, particularly for associates with technical sales or data-driven business development backgrounds.

Which visa types are most common for business development associate roles in Arizona?

The H-1B is the most common visa for business development associates in Arizona, provided the role qualifies as a specialty occupation requiring a bachelor's degree in a specific field such as business, marketing, or economics. Candidates from Australia may qualify for the E-3, and Canadian and Mexican nationals should explore the TN visa under the USMCA, which can cover business development roles under applicable professional categories.

Which cities in Arizona have the most business development associate sponsorship jobs?

Phoenix and Scottsdale account for the large majority of business development associate sponsorship jobs in Arizona. Tempe, home to Arizona State University and a growing tech corridor, also has notable employer concentration. Chandler and Mesa have seen increased hiring from semiconductor and enterprise technology companies. Outside the Phoenix metro, Tucson has a smaller but active market tied to the University of Arizona and defense-adjacent industries.

Are there any Arizona-specific factors that affect visa sponsorship for business development associates?

Arizona's growing tech sector, anchored by the Phoenix metro, means many sponsoring employers are mid-to-large technology or financial services companies rather than small startups, which tend to have more established HR and legal infrastructure for managing H-1B filings. Arizona State University and the University of Arizona also supply a steady pipeline of international graduates in business disciplines, which has led some local employers to develop more consistent sponsorship processes for early-career business development roles.

What is the prevailing wage for sponsored business development associate jobs in Arizona?

U.S. employers sponsoring a visa must pay at least the prevailing wage, which is what workers in the same role, area, and experience level typically earn. The Department of Labor sets this rate to make sure companies aren't hiring foreign workers simply because they'd accept lower pay than a U.S. worker. It varies by job title, location, and experience. You can look up current prevailing wage rates for any occupation and location using the OFLC Wage Search page.
